Real-Time Payments (RTP) for Faster Settlements
RTP, or Real‑Time Payments, is a cutting‑edge technology that allows transactions to be processed and settled instantly. This means that when a business sends a payment, the recipient receives the funds in real time—usually within seconds. The benefits include:
- Reduced waiting times for funds.
- Improved liquidity management.
- Lower risk of errors or duplicate payments.
RTP is especially useful for businesses that operate on tight margins or need to make time‑sensitive payments to suppliers, partners, or employees.
